Yoga Landing's 200 Hour Yoga Alliance Certified Teacher Training Program fosters an insightful awareness of the body, mind, and spirit connection through the ancient science and art of yoga.
Throughout this program, we will explore the styles of Vinyasa, Power, Ashtanga, Yin, Restorative, Prenatal Yoga, and symptom specific yoga. These modalities will be accessible for all levels of practitioners, and the unique approaches will equip you with a broad range of teaching tools in order to support you with your future students’ needs.
In addition to a strong foundation of the Principles and Philosophy of Yoga, this program will prepare you to become a successful Yoga Instructor. 200 HR Training Outline
Areas of Study to Include:
Techniques, Training, & Practice
Asana
Pranayama
Mantra
Meditation
Teaching Methodology
Safety & Alignment Principles
Accessibility & Inclusion
Effective Demonstrating
Supportive Observation Techniques
Assists & Adjustment Techniques
Communicating & Cueing Instructions
Various Teaching Styles
Qualities of a Teacher
The Process of Learning
Business Aspects of Teaching Yoga
Anatomy + Physiology
Physiology
Energetic Anatomy
Chakras
Benefits of Yoga
Contraindications
Yoga Philosophy, Lifestyle, + Ethics
Cultural Appreciation of Yoga's Roots
Yoga History and Lineage
Modern Application of Yoga Ethics
The Yoga Sutras of Patanjali
The Bhagavad Gita
Ayurveda
